Output 80cd90f54f962c2f462b3eb1d855683d64b081663b7bfa0281b467bd9fd0006a:0

value
6108968
script pubkey
OP_0 OP_PUSHBYTES_32 de3156f1a3f2306d2846ce1feb6df770304f155223bbba335de4ac5f1fe9313c
address
bc1qmcc4dudr7gcx62zxec07km0hwqcy792jywam5v6aujk978lfxy7qrmher7
transaction
80cd90f54f962c2f462b3eb1d855683d64b081663b7bfa0281b467bd9fd0006a
spent
true